Hierarchically Porous Wearable Composites for High‐Performance Stretchable Supercapacitors
This work presents hierarchically porous Nickel‐c oblate layered double hydroxide @ styrene‐butadiene‐styrene and carbon nanotubes composites for high‐performance stretchable supercapacitors, showing retention of 94% capacitance under 80% tensile strain and specific capacitance of 4948 mF cm⁻2 at 2 mA cm⁻2. A noble‐metal‐free FeNiCrMnCo multicomponent alloy (MCA) integrated with GaN nanowires achieves efficient photo‐thermal‐coupled CO₂ methanation, delivering a methane production rate of 199 mmol∙g−¹∙h−¹ with 93% selectivity.
